Jeanne Françoise Julie Adélaïde Récamier, or Juliette (1777-1849), a woman of spirit and a Merveilleuse of the Directoire society. Married to a rich Parisian banker, she opened a salon that quickly attracted a selective (and partially royalist) society, as well as a certain suspicion. Madame de Staël and Madame de Chateaubriand were counted among her closest friends.
